Premise Liability

Premise liability is a concept of personal injury cases where the accident was an outcome of unsafe or defective condition on someone’s property in Blanco County. These cases can be difficult to prove because liability isn’t immediately put on the owner just because you had an accident at the premises.

Another twist is that despite the premises being hazardous, it does not instantly mean that the owner was negligent. Thus, to prove liability you have to show that the owner was completely mindful that the premises were unsafe and overlooked, to do something about it. A simple action of negligence would be failing to put up warning signs that the location is hazardous, or that the tiles are slippery hence needing caution when walking.

Considering that the burden of proof lies with the victim, it is important to maintain the evidence that there was negligence.

Defective Conditions

Defective conditions are risks triggered by poor maintenance and design. For example, cracked pavements, uneven surface areas, and torn carpets can quickly lead to tripping that can lead to injury.

Slippery tiles also pose quite a hazard for individuals walking in and out of structures. Poor lighting and absence of handrails also fall into this category. Therefore, in such instances, code and statute offenses can be evidence of negligence.

Weather-related conditions can also pose a problem. Hence, business property owners are expected to take measures to reduce these issues.

Basic jobs like clearing snow around the structure, sanding or salting the sidewalks, setting up carpets with great grip along with placing adequate warning signs are steps required to make the premises safe. Therefore, as the victim, your best shot would be to present proof to the accident lawyer that none of these steps were taken.

When You Won’t Get Help

If you were trespassing on the property, no accident lawyer might ever argue your case successfully (unless you are a child). Typically, homeowners are absolved from liability on the occasion that a trespasser is hurt on their property. No accident lawyer would even take up the case if the evidence suggests trespassing.
